The North Carolina School of Science and Mathematics is a public residential high school for juniors and seniors in Durham, North Carolina. In tenth grade, there is an application process just like for a college. It is state-supported and free, which is nice except for the fact that the food was just horrid beyond belief, especially for vegetarians.

I lived in R.J. Reynolds Industries Pavilion, good ol' tobacco money, but hey--if they'll pay to remodel the building into a dorm, I'm not complaining. I lived on Ground C both years, in rooms RC14 then RC20. RC20 was a wonderful room, but it probably isn't so spacious without the loft.

The whole school used to be a hospital. RC14 used to be the pathologist's office and RC20 used to be part of the chemistry lab.
